Class: Qs::NullClient

Inherits:
Object
  • Object
show all
Defined in:
lib/qs.rb

Instance Method Summary collapse

Constructor Details

#initializeNullClient

Returns a new instance of NullClient.



193
194
195
# File 'lib/qs.rb', line 193

def initialize
  @error = UninitializedError.new("Qs hasn't been initialized")
end

Instance Method Details

#clear_subscriptions(*args) ⇒ Object

Raises:

  • (@error)


202
# File 'lib/qs.rb', line 202

def clear_subscriptions(*args); raise @error; end

#enqueue(*args) ⇒ Object

Raises:

  • (@error)


197
# File 'lib/qs.rb', line 197

def enqueue(*args);             raise @error; end

#event_subscribers(*args) ⇒ Object

Raises:

  • (@error)


203
# File 'lib/qs.rb', line 203

def event_subscribers(*args);   raise @error; end

#publish(*args) ⇒ Object

Raises:

  • (@error)


198
# File 'lib/qs.rb', line 198

def publish(*args);             raise @error; end

#publish_as(*args) ⇒ Object

Raises:

  • (@error)


199
# File 'lib/qs.rb', line 199

def publish_as(*args);          raise @error; end

#push(*args) ⇒ Object

Raises:

  • (@error)


200
# File 'lib/qs.rb', line 200

def push(*args);                raise @error; end

#sync_subscriptions(*args) ⇒ Object

Raises:

  • (@error)


201
# File 'lib/qs.rb', line 201

def sync_subscriptions(*args);  raise @error; end